Home
last modified time | relevance | path

Searched refs:down_cast (Results 1 – 25 of 59) sorted by relevance

123

/external/sfntly/cpp/src/sfntly/table/core/
Dfont_header_table.cc122 return down_cast<FontHeaderTable*>(GetTable())->TableVersion(); in TableVersion()
130 return down_cast<FontHeaderTable*>(GetTable())->FontRevision(); in FontRevision()
138 return down_cast<FontHeaderTable*>(GetTable())->ChecksumAdjustment(); in ChecksumAdjustment()
146 return down_cast<FontHeaderTable*>(GetTable())->MagicNumber(); in MagicNumber()
154 return down_cast<FontHeaderTable*>(GetTable())->FlagsAsInt(); in FlagsAsInt()
162 return down_cast<FontHeaderTable*>(GetTable())->UnitsPerEm(); in UnitsPerEm()
170 return down_cast<FontHeaderTable*>(GetTable())->Created(); in Created()
178 return down_cast<FontHeaderTable*>(GetTable())->Modified(); in Modified()
186 return down_cast<FontHeaderTable*>(GetTable())->XMin(); in XMin()
194 return down_cast<FontHeaderTable*>(GetTable())->YMin(); in YMin()
[all …]
Dhorizontal_metrics_table.cc126 down_cast<HorizontalMetricsTable*>(this->GetTable()); in SetNumberOfHMetrics()
134 down_cast<HorizontalMetricsTable*>(this->GetTable()); in SetNumGlyphs()
Dcmap_table.cc81 return down_cast<CMapTable::CMap*>(cmap_builder->Build()); in GetCMap()
398 wdata.Attach(down_cast<WritableFontData*>( in NewInstance()
412 rdata.Attach(down_cast<ReadableFontData*>( in NewInstance()
563 : CMapTable::CMap::Builder(data ? down_cast<WritableFontData*>( in Builder()
574 : CMapTable::CMap::Builder(data ? down_cast<ReadableFontData*>( in Builder()
920 (down_cast<ReadableFontData*> in NewInstance()
934 (down_cast<WritableFontData*> in NewInstance()
1146 size += b->SubSerialize(down_cast<WritableFontData*>(slice.p_)); in SubSerialize()
/external/sfntly/cpp/src/test/
Dbitmap_table_test.cc55 EblcTablePtr bitmap_loca = down_cast<EblcTable*>(font->GetTable(Tag::EBLC)); in CommonReadingTest()
56 EbdtTablePtr bitmap_table = down_cast<EbdtTable*>(font->GetTable(Tag::EBDT)); in CommonReadingTest()
103 EblcTablePtr bitmap_loca = down_cast<EblcTable*>(font->GetTable(Tag::EBLC)); in TestReadingBitmapTable()
113 down_cast<IndexSubTableFormat3*>(strike4->GetIndexSubTable(0)); in TestReadingBitmapTable()
140 down_cast<EblcTable::Builder*>(font_builder->GetTableBuilder(Tag::EBLC)); in TestIndexFormatConversion()
166 down_cast<EblcTable*>(new_font->GetTable(Tag::EBLC)); in TestIndexFormatConversion()
169 down_cast<IndexSubTableFormat4*>(strike4->GetIndexSubTable(0)); in TestIndexFormatConversion()
178 EblcTablePtr original_loca = down_cast<EblcTable*>(font->GetTable(Tag::EBLC)); in TestIndexFormatConversion()
183 down_cast<IndexSubTableFormat3*>(strike4->GetIndexSubTable(0)); in TestIndexFormatConversion()
Dname_editing_test.cc54 NameTableBuilderPtr name_builder = down_cast<NameTable::Builder*>( in TestChangeOneName()
80 NameTablePtr name_table = down_cast<NameTable*>(font->GetTable(Tag::name)); in TestChangeOneName()
98 NameTableBuilderPtr name_builder = down_cast<NameTable::Builder*>( in TestModifyNameTableAndRevert()
129 NameTablePtr name_table = down_cast<NameTable*>(font->GetTable(Tag::name)); in TestModifyNameTableAndRevert()
149 NameTableBuilderPtr name_builder = down_cast<NameTable::Builder*>( in TestRemoveOneName()
175 NameTablePtr name_table = down_cast<NameTable*>(font->GetTable(Tag::name)); in TestRemoveOneName()
Dfont_data_test.cc261 slice.Attach(down_cast<ReadableFontData*>(rfd->Slice(trim, length))); in SlicingReadTest()
277 w_slice.Attach(down_cast<WritableFontData*>(wfd->Slice(trim, length))); in SlicingWriteTest()
278 r_slice.Attach(down_cast<ReadableFontData*>(rfd->Slice(trim, length))); in SlicingWriteTest()
286 w_slice.Attach(down_cast<WritableFontData*>(wfd->Slice(trim, length))); in SlicingWriteTest()
287 r_slice.Attach(down_cast<ReadableFontData*>(rfd->Slice(trim, length))); in SlicingWriteTest()
294 w_slice.Attach(down_cast<WritableFontData*>(wfd->Slice(trim, length))); in SlicingWriteTest()
295 r_slice.Attach(down_cast<ReadableFontData*>(rfd->Slice(trim, length))); in SlicingWriteTest()
Dcmap_editing_test.cc59 CMapTablePtr cmap_table = down_cast<CMapTable*>(font->GetTable(Tag::cmap)); in TEST()
76 CMapTablePtr cmap_table = down_cast<CMapTable*>(font->GetTable(Tag::cmap)); in TEST()
94 down_cast<CMapTable*>(font->GetTable(Tag::cmap)); in TEST()
Dotf_basic_editing_test.cc57 down_cast<FontHeaderTable::Builder*>( in TestOTFBasicEditing()
76 down_cast<FontHeaderTable*>(font->GetTable(Tag::head)); in TestOTFBasicEditing()
Dfont_parsing_test.cc56 down_cast<GenericTableBuilder*>(font_builder->GetTableBuilder(Tag::feat)); in TestFontParsing()
72 down_cast<FontHeaderTable::Builder*>( in TestFontParsing()
/external/sfntly/cpp/src/sample/subtly/
Dfont_assembler.cc78 down_cast<CMapTable::Builder*> in AssembleCMapTable()
83 down_cast<CMapTable::CMapFormat4::Builder*> in AssembleCMapTable()
145 down_cast<LocaTable::Builder*> in AssembleGlyphAndLocaTables()
148 down_cast<GlyphTable::Builder*> in AssembleGlyphAndLocaTables()
159 down_cast<LocaTable*>(font_info_->GetTable(it->first, Tag::loca)); in AssembleGlyphAndLocaTables()
171 down_cast<LocaTable*> in AssembleGlyphAndLocaTables()
188 down_cast<LocaTable*> in AssembleGlyphAndLocaTables()
195 down_cast<GlyphTable*> in AssembleGlyphAndLocaTables()
Dfont_info.cc129 Ptr<CMapTable> cmap_table = down_cast<CMapTable*>(font_->GetTable(Tag::cmap)); in Initialize()
136 loca_table_ = down_cast<LocaTable*>(font_->GetTable(Tag::loca)); in Initialize()
137 glyph_table_ = down_cast<GlyphTable*>(font_->GetTable(Tag::glyf)); in Initialize()
242 down_cast<GlyphTable::CompositeGlyph*>(glyph.p_); in ResolveCompositeGlyphs()
/external/sfntly/cpp/src/sfntly/table/bitmap/
Dindex_sub_table_format2.cc34 slice.Attach(down_cast<ReadableFontData*>( in BigMetrics()
114 data.Attach(down_cast<WritableFontData*>(InternalWriteData()->Slice( in BigMetrics()
140 new_data.Attach(down_cast<ReadableFontData*>( in CreateBuilder()
163 new_data.Attach(down_cast<WritableFontData*>( in CreateBuilder()
197 source.Attach(down_cast<ReadableFontData*>( in SubSerialize()
199 target.Attach(down_cast<WritableFontData*>(new_data->Slice(size))); in SubSerialize()
205 slice.Attach(down_cast<WritableFontData*>(new_data->Slice(size))); in SubSerialize()
Dbitmap_size_table.cc517 down_cast<IndexSubTableFormat1::Builder::BitmapGlyphInfoIterator*>( in HasNext()
524 down_cast<IndexSubTableFormat2::Builder::BitmapGlyphInfoIterator*>( in HasNext()
531 down_cast<IndexSubTableFormat3::Builder::BitmapGlyphInfoIterator*>( in HasNext()
538 down_cast<IndexSubTableFormat4::Builder::BitmapGlyphInfoIterator*>( in HasNext()
545 down_cast<IndexSubTableFormat5::Builder::BitmapGlyphInfoIterator*>( in HasNext()
564 down_cast<IndexSubTableFormat1::Builder::BitmapGlyphInfoIterator*>( in Next()
571 down_cast<IndexSubTableFormat2::Builder::BitmapGlyphInfoIterator*>( in Next()
578 down_cast<IndexSubTableFormat3::Builder::BitmapGlyphInfoIterator*>( in Next()
585 down_cast<IndexSubTableFormat4::Builder::BitmapGlyphInfoIterator*>( in Next()
592 down_cast<IndexSubTableFormat5::Builder::BitmapGlyphInfoIterator*>( in Next()
Dindex_sub_table_format5.cc64 data.Attach(down_cast<ReadableFontData*>(data_->Slice( in BigMetrics()
142 new_data.Attach(down_cast<ReadableFontData*>( in CreateBuilder()
165 new_data.Attach(down_cast<WritableFontData*>( in CreateBuilder()
206 source.Attach(down_cast<ReadableFontData*>(InternalReadData()->Slice( in SubSerialize()
208 target.Attach(down_cast<WritableFontData*>(new_data->Slice( in SubSerialize()
215 slice.Attach(down_cast<WritableFontData*>(new_data->Slice(size))); in SubSerialize()
239 data.Attach(down_cast<WritableFontData*>(InternalWriteData()->Slice( in BigMetrics()
Deblc_table.cc71 new_data.Attach(down_cast<ReadableFontData*>( in CreateBitmapSizeTable()
79 size.Attach(down_cast<BitmapSizeTable*>(size_builder->Build())); in CreateBitmapSizeTable()
166 slice_index_sub_table.Attach(down_cast<WritableFontData*>( in SubSerialize()
185 slice_size_table.Attach(down_cast<WritableFontData*>( in SubSerialize()
301 new_data.Attach(down_cast<ReadableFontData*>( in Initialize()
Dindex_sub_table_format3.cc135 new_data.Attach(down_cast<ReadableFontData*>( in CreateBuilder()
158 new_data.Attach(down_cast<WritableFontData*>( in CreateBuilder()
202 source.Attach(down_cast<ReadableFontData*>(InternalReadData()->Slice( in SubSerialize()
204 target.Attach(down_cast<WritableFontData*>(new_data->Slice( in SubSerialize()
Dindex_sub_table_format1.cc122 new_data.Attach(down_cast<ReadableFontData*>( in CreateBuilder()
146 new_data.Attach(down_cast<WritableFontData*>( in CreateBuilder()
190 source.Attach(down_cast<ReadableFontData*>(InternalReadData()->Slice( in SubSerialize()
192 target.Attach(down_cast<WritableFontData*>(new_data->Slice( in SubSerialize()
Dindex_sub_table_format4.cc169 new_data.Attach(down_cast<ReadableFontData*>( in CreateBuilder()
192 new_data.Attach(down_cast<WritableFontData*>( in CreateBuilder()
237 source.Attach(down_cast<ReadableFontData*>(InternalReadData()->Slice( in SubSerialize()
239 target.Attach(down_cast<WritableFontData*>(new_data->Slice( in SubSerialize()
Debdt_table.cc38 glyph_data.Attach(down_cast<ReadableFontData*>(data_->Slice(offset, length))); in Glyph()
111 slice.Attach(down_cast<WritableFontData*>(new_data->Slice(size))); in SubSerialize()
224 slice.Attach(down_cast<ReadableFontData*>(data->Slice( in Initialize()
/external/sfntly/cpp/src/sfntly/tools/subsetter/
Dglyph_table_subsetter.cc46 GlyphTablePtr glyph_table = down_cast<GlyphTable*>(font->GetTable(Tag::glyf)); in Subset()
47 LocaTablePtr loca_table = down_cast<LocaTable*>(font->GetTable(Tag::loca)); in Subset()
56 down_cast<GlyphTable::Builder*> in Subset()
59 down_cast<LocaTable::Builder*> in Subset()
/external/sfntly/cpp/src/sample/chromium/
Dsubsetter_impl.cc103 NameTablePtr name_table = down_cast<NameTable*>(font->GetTable(Tag::name)); in HasName()
206 down_cast<GlyphTable::CompositeGlyph*>(glyph.p_); in ResolveCompositeGlyphs()
235 down_cast<GlyphTable::Builder*>(font_builder->NewTableBuilder(Tag::glyf)); in SetupGlyfBuilders()
237 down_cast<LocaTable::Builder*>(font_builder->NewTableBuilder(Tag::loca)); in SetupGlyfBuilders()
439 down_cast<IndexSubTableFormat2::Builder*>(b); in ConstructIndexFormat5()
444 down_cast<IndexSubTableFormat5::Builder*>(b); in ConstructIndexFormat5()
571 EbdtTablePtr ebdt_table = down_cast<EbdtTable*>(font->GetTable(Tag::EBDT)); in SetupBitmapBuilders()
572 EblcTablePtr eblc_table = down_cast<EblcTable*>(font->GetTable(Tag::EBLC)); in SetupBitmapBuilders()
575 ebdt_table = down_cast<EbdtTable*>(font->GetTable(Tag::bdat)); in SetupBitmapBuilders()
576 eblc_table = down_cast<EblcTable*>(font->GetTable(Tag::bloc)); in SetupBitmapBuilders()
[all …]
/external/protobuf/src/google/protobuf/stubs/
Dcasts.h81 inline To down_cast(From* f) { // so we only accept pointers in down_cast() function
97 inline To down_cast(From& f) { in down_cast() function
128 using internal::down_cast;
/external/sfntly/cpp/src/sfntly/
Dfont.cc378 table.Attach(down_cast<Table*>(builder->second->Build())); in BuildTablesFromBuilders()
420 down_cast<FontHeaderTable::Builder*>(raw_head_builder); in InterRelateBuilders()
427 down_cast<HorizontalHeaderTable::Builder*>(raw_hhea_builder); in InterRelateBuilders()
434 down_cast<MaximumProfileTable::Builder*>(raw_maxp_builder); in InterRelateBuilders()
440 loca_table_builder = down_cast<LocaTable::Builder*>(raw_loca_builder); in InterRelateBuilders()
447 down_cast<HorizontalMetricsTable::Builder*>(raw_hmtx_builder); in InterRelateBuilders()
455 down_cast<HorizontalDeviceMetricsTable::Builder*>(raw_hdmx_builder); in InterRelateBuilders()
567 WritableFontDataPtr data = down_cast<WritableFontData*>(sliced_data.p_); in LoadTableData()
/external/protobuf/src/google/protobuf/
Dmap_field_inl.h189 : default_entry_(down_cast<const EntryType*>(default_entry)) {} in MapField()
200 default_entry_(down_cast<const EntryType*>(default_entry)) {} in MapField()
326 const MapField& down_other = down_cast<const MapField&>(other); in MergeFrom()
341 MapField* down_other = down_cast<MapField*>(other); in Swap()
416 down_cast<EntryType*>(default_entry_->New(MapFieldBase::arena_)); in SyncRepeatedFieldWithMapNoLock()
479 default_entry_ = down_cast<const EntryType*>( in InitDefaultEntryOnce()
/external/sfntly/cpp/src/sfntly/table/truetype/
Dglyph_table.cc155 size += (*b)->SubSerialize(down_cast<WritableFontData*>(data.p_)); in SubSerialize()
217 sliced_data.Attach(down_cast<ReadableFontData*>(data->Slice(offset, length))); in GetGlyph()
311 sliced_data.Attach(down_cast<ReadableFontData*>(data->Slice(offset, length))); in GetBuilder()
353 return down_cast<ReadableFontData*>( in Instructions()
613 return down_cast<ReadableFontData*>( in Instructions()

123